Executives from various countries study the Harvard case featuring the Catalan leather cluster

Leather Cluster Barcelona has hosted a session of the Competitiveness Summer School 2025, an international training programme on clusters organised each year by IESE and promoted by the Foundation for Clusters and Competitiveness (Fundació Clusters i Competitivitat).

For its part, the Foundation for Clusters and Competitiveness is an organisation that promotes the cluster management training methodology and has become a world authority in capacity building for professionals everywhere; it was represented by Reza Zadeh, its executive director.

The session began with a presentation by Carla Vélez, project manager, on the evolution, projects and future strategic challenges of Leather Cluster Barcelona.

During the training day, executives from the United States, India, Lebanon, Slovakia, Kenya, Romania and Spain learned at first hand, at the Adoberia Bella, headquarters of Leather Cluster Barcelona, about the Harvard Business School case “The Catalan Leather Industry” (9-795-105, 15 February 1995). Presented by Emilià Duch, a global benchmark in the field of clusters and driving force behind the strategic change of the Igualada leather sector, this transformative project, designed to address the challenges facing the leather sector in the early 1990s, became the first case of a Catalan cluster to be studied at Harvard.

The public-private collaboration begun at that time, based on a new strategic approach to remaining competitive, led to the construction and commissioning of the Igualadina de Depuració i Recuperació (IDR) treatment plant, one of the most illustrative examples of the advantage of belonging to a cluster.

Indeed, during the intense working day, business executives from all over the world were able to visit the IDR treatment plant and also A3 Leather Innovation Center, the research group of the Universitat de Lleida (UdL) specialising in the leather production chain. The research of the A3 Center focuses on innovation, quality and the environment, with an emphasis on the sustainability of manufacturing processes and on the application of new technologies and advanced materials.

Leather Cluster Barcelona is an environment of competitive cooperation for promoting cross-cutting and transformative strategic projects with the aim of driving forward the ecosystem of the Catalan leather sector within the framework of Shared Value policies. The cluster is an accredited body within the Catalonia Clusters programme and has the support of Acció.
